Stuffed Long Hots are not for the faint of heart or taste buds. I stuff mine with shredded mozzarella, minced garlic and prosciutto. Roast for about 25 minutes and you have a summer side that is a sure fire hit, especially with those who have a hankering for spicy eats.

Stuffed Long Hots

Recipe by Susan LeiserCourse: Sides, AppetizersCuisine: Italian AmericanDifficulty: Easy
Servings

10-12

servings
Prep time

20

minutes
Cooking time

25

minutes

Ingredients

  • 10-12 long hot peppers

  • 1 1/2 cup shredded mozzarella cheese

  • 4 garlic cloves, minced

  • 3 slices of prosciutto, cut into 3-4 strips each

  • Extra virgin olive oil

  • 1/2 tsp. garlic powder

  • 1/4 tsp. salt

  • 1/4 tsp black pepper

Directions

  • Preheat oven to 375 degrees Fahrenheit. Grease a baking sheet with a drizzle of olive oil. Spread evenly using a paper towel until the entire baking sheet is greased.
  • In the center of each long hot pepper, slice an opening using a small knife down the entire length of the pepper.
  • Stuff each pepper with prosciutto slices, minced garlic and shredded mozzarella. Place each prepared pepper onto the prepared baking sheet.
  • Drizzle olive oil over each stuffed pepper. Sprinkle each pepper with salt, pepper and garlic powder.
  • Roast for 15 minutes uncovered. Flip baking sheet and bake for another 5-10 minutes. Peppers should be lightly browned and cheese should be melted. Serve hot or at room temperature with plenty of fresh Italian bread, as long hots are VERY hot!!
